Partition home commune à plusieurs systèmes

Résolu
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   -  
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,

J'ai installé ubuntu hier en séparant le système avec une autre partition avec le point de montage /home pour ainsi avoir une partiton commune à tout mes systèmes.
En attendant que mes cd ferdora arrivent, j'ai installé debian.
Bon je n'y suis pas arrivé mais c'est à cause de fluxbox ça.

Par contre ce que je voulais faire c'était lié ma partion home que j'utilise avec ubuntu pour celle que j'utiliserai avec debian. Seulement je n'ai pas réussit à faire cela et je me retrouve avec un dossier home dans ma partition debian.

Comment puis-je changer ça ? (en réinstalant si nécessaire de toute façon ai encore rie dessus)
Merci
A voir également:

18 réponses

kiki
 
Il est tout a fait possible de choisir la même partition /home pour Debian que pour Ubuntu.
A l'installation de Debian, il faut choisir le partitionnement manuel et choisir la partition à monter sur /home et ne pas la formater tout simplement. Ne modifiez pas non plus le label qui est utilisé par Ubuntu.

Bien entendu il vous faut noter vos numéros de partitions avant dans Ubuntu...

Par contre il peut y avoir des soucis si vous utilisez Ubuntu et la version standart de Debian : ce sont des Gnome toutes les 2, mais pas dans les mêmes versions... C'est là qu'est le risque en fait.

Donc je vous conseille plus d'utiliser la Debian avec install en xfce ou en kde. Xfce est assez proche de Gnome et utilise aussi les mêmes bibliothèques gtk.

Une chose aussi a vérifier avant dans Ubuntu : le numéro d'utilisateur. Sur Debian c'est 1000 par défaut pour le 1er utilisateur standart. Il faut qu'il soit aussi a 1000 sur Ubuntu si vous voulez avoir acces à vos fichiers. Par contre je ne sais pas s'il reprend le dossier existant ou s'il écrase les profils. Faites un backup donc par précaution.

Cordialement,
0
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
bonjour,
le /home commun est possible, mais sujet a beaucoup de souci car certaines config de programme ne sont pas les même d'une distri à l'autre .
autrement il suffit dans /etc/fstab de donner le chemin de la partition /home commune , attention les utilisateurs doivent être les même et les mot de passe aussi .
a+
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Donc il est plutôt conseillé de laisser tomber la /home commune pour une partition de stockage à part ?
Comme proposé ici http://doc.ubuntu-fr.org/...

Mais là encore j'ai du mal à saisir comment cette partition sera commune à tous
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
bonjour,
comment cela j'ai sur mon pc une partition en fat 32 que j'ai inclus dans les differents /etc/fstab de mes distri et celle ci est monter au demarrage .
pour un /home commun c'est la meme chose il suffit au moment du formatage pour l'installation d'indique que le /home existe en lui donnant le chemin , mais gare au souci .

a+
-1

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Merci du conseil je vais faire cela.
Une dernière question :
tu dis "que j'ai inclus dans les differents /etc/fstab de mes distri" cela se fait automatiquement ou il y a une certaine procédure à éffectuer ?
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
re,
cela depends certaines distri comme ubuntu ou mandriva regarde toutes les partitions du disque et les inclus dans /etc/fstab
fedora ne le fait pas systématiquement ce que je préfère , je vois pas l'intérêt de monter une partition que je n'utilise pas .
a+
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Merci de vos réponses.

kiki > mais cela n'est valable que pour une partition /home commune ? Si cela engendre des problèmes de configuration (ce que je comprend parfaitement) comme le dit jeanbi, autant faire une partition de stockage commune. Non ?
-1
Non2 Messages postés 5103 Date d'inscription   Statut Contributeur Dernière intervention   758
 
Bonjour,

Sur un site (mais en anglais), j'avais cru comprendre que le /home pouvait être sur une partition partagée à condition d'avoir des utilisateurs différents en fonction de l'OS, justement pour éviter le carambolage des fichiers de config. J'en demande d'aiileurs confirmation ici.

On ne sait jamais, l'info peut jaillir pour l'un ou l'autre de nous.
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
re,
ben si tu crée de utilisateurs différents c'est sur que cela marche .
a+
-1
Non2 Messages postés 5103 Date d'inscription   Statut Contributeur Dernière intervention   758
 
Bonsoir,

Donc comme souvent, jeanbi a l'info qui sauve. Je pense donc (par exemple) qu'un /home avec un utilisateur /home/user_ubuntu, un utilisateur /home/user_debian et un utilisateur /home/user_fedora conviendrait.
On pourrait ajouter un répertoire /home/partage (ou tout autre nom) qui contiendrait les fichiers et dossiers à utiliser par les 3 distribs, avec des liens vers lui dans chacun des /home/user_*.
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Waw pas bête du tout ça, ça m'éviterait de fragmenter mon disque encore plus qu'il ne l'est déjà.
J'aime ^^

Bon allez hop comme mon debian n'a pas l'air de marcher (ai du foirer quelque chose à l'installation mais quoi), impossible de démarrer avec le startx, Je vais désinstaller ça correctement et réinstaller correctement.

Comment faire pour désinstaller proprement une disitrib (debian) ?
J'avais l'habitude de formater le disque complet mais là j'ai peur pour mon dual (ça se dit trial ?) boot.
Etant donné que je n'arrive pas à modifier le grub depuis ubuntu je suppose qu'il est sur la partition debian...
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
bonjour,
tu ne formates que la partition debian lors de l'installation.
a+
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Et j'aurai pas de problème avec le grub ?
-1
Non2 Messages postés 5103 Date d'inscription   Statut Contributeur Dernière intervention   758
 
Bonjour,

Ça dépend de la façon dont le disque a été partitionné. En fonction des besoins et de ce qu'il y a avant et après la (les) partition(s) de Debian, il y a moyen d'étendre la partition qui se trouve avant et/ou celle qu'il y a après.

Il y a aussi moyen de remettre à zéro cette (ces) partition(s). Pour tout ça, gparted (ou qtprted sous KDE) est quasiment incontournable. La remettre à zéro (reformater) peut aussi se faire lors d'une réinstallation ou lors de l'installation d'une autre distribution, en choisissant le partitionnement personnalisé. Le tout est de savoir si Debian sera réinstallé ou si Fedora prendra sa place.

Pour le Grub, il sera réinstallé avec la distribution qui sera mise. Si, en attendant l'arrivée des CD, le Grub doit être réinstallé, il y a moyen de le faire (je pense) avec le live CD SuperGrub.
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
re,
tu n'a des probleme avec grub si tu vire la partition ou il va chercher le fichier menu.lst
un exemple
sur mon dd 1
1 windows (je sais lol)
2 mandriva
3 debian
dd2
fedora
dd externe
ubuntu ou fedora en fonction du dd
grub pointe vers le menu.lst de mandriva ce qui donne comme /etc/fstab
timeout 5
color black/cyan yellow/cyan
gfxmenu (hd0,7)/boot/gfxmenu
default 2





title Mandriva
kernel (hd0,7)/boot/vmlinuz-legacy BOOT_IMAGE=Mandriva root=/dev/hda8  
initrd (hd0,7)/boot/initrd-legacy.img

#title legacy 2.6.17-13
#kernel (hd0,7)/boot/vmlinuz-2.6.17-13mdvlegacy BOOT_IMAGE=legacy_2.6.17-13 root=/dev/hda8  
#initrd (hd0,7)/boot/initrd-2.6.17-13mdvlegacy.img

#title desktop586 2.6.22.9-1
#kernel (hd0,7)/boot/vmlinuz-desktop586 BOOT_IMAGE=desktop586_2.6.22.9-1 root=/dev/hda8  
#initrd (hd0,7)/boot/initrd-desktop586.img

#title failsafe
#kernel (hd0,7)/boot/vmlinuz BOOT_IMAGE=failsafe root=/dev/hda8  failsafe
#initrd (hd0,7)/boot/initrd.img

title windows
root (hd0,0)
makeactive
chainloader +1

title Fedora_9    
root (hd1,1)
makeactive
chainloader +1

title debian
kernel (hd0,9)/boot/vmlinuz-2.6.18-4-686 BOOT_IMAGE=debian root=/dev/hda10 
initrd (hd0,9)/boot/initrd.img-2.6.18-4-686

title Fedora sur DD externe
root (hd2,0)
chainloader +1

#title Fedora (2.6.25.4-30.fc9.i686)  ---> ici pour booter directement sur un noyaux precis 
#	root (hd1,1)
#	kernel /boot/vmlinuz-2.6.25.4-30.fc9.i686 ro root=UUID=dffbfb12-5cd5-43f1-b911-3199a685a805 rhgb quiet
#	initrd /boot/initrd-2.6.25.4-30.fc9.i686.img




#title install_iso_sur_dd_f9_sur_hda5
#root (hd0,7)
#kernel  /boot/isolinux/vmlinuz    -----> boot special pour installer à partir d'une image iso sur le disque dur 
#initrd  /boot/isolinux/initrd.img

donc si je vire la partition mandriva je suis coince pour démarrer le dd1 mais comme sur le dd2 est bootable et a un grub complet je pourrai démarré quand même windows debian
a+
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
je dois avoir loupé une étape parce que j'ai un joli message
grub loading...
error 22
-1
jeanbi Messages postés 15119 Date d'inscription   Statut Contributeur Dernière intervention   2 184
 
re,
error 22 = ne trouve pas la partition ou se trouve le fichier menu.lst .
a+
-1
Rizzen Virnn Messages postés 103 Date d'inscription   Statut Membre Dernière intervention   7
 
Donc pour régler ça j'ai trouvé ceci :
démarrer avec un live cd et taper dans le terminal
$ sudo grub
> find /boot/grub/stage1
> root (hd0,5) *le (hd0,5) m'a été donné par la commande précédente
> setup (hd0) "
-1